Heads up, support folks: as part of Saturday's key ceremony we're finally replacing the homegrown Gribble job queue with Relaywick. During the cutover window (about 20 minutes), job-status lookups will show stale data — that's expected, don't file tickets. Once the ceremony wraps, verify the new signing keys are live by running the smoke job from the support console. The old Gribble admin panel stays read-only for 30 days. To open the read-only panel, enter the recovery passphrase below.

recovery phrase for yafog-bawep: ulaix-ulamir

## Changelog — Crumbwell Orders v2.4.1

Changed the order-cutoff rule for next-day bakery pickup from a fixed 18:00 to a per-store configurable value, defaulting to 17:30. Note for maintainers: the cutoff is evaluated in the store's local timezone, not the customer's, and orders placed exactly at the cutoff are accepted. Migration backfilled all Larkspur Lane locations. Direct any questions about this change to the engineer below.

approver of bawig-bahop = Norir Istion Jordor Belael

Following a six-month evaluation, Tollery Manufacturing proposes replacing its current freight provider with Greyhaven Logistics effective next fiscal year. Key factors: a 9% reduction in per-shipment cost, improved cold-chain coverage in the northern corridor, and stronger on-time performance in trial lanes. Transition risks include a four-week parallel-running period and contract exit fees, both budgeted. Implementation planning begins on board approval. The confidential commercial rationale is stated below.

confidential, taduf-fahaf: Sildorax Works is in early talks to buy Kelmirix Partners for about $5.6 million. The Lamix launch date is December 27, and nothing goes to the press before then.

**Ticket: Migrate nightly cron jobs to Weftline orchestrator**

The reconciliation and ledger-sweep crons on the Parbold cluster must move to Weftline workflows before the host image is retired. Each job needs an idempotency guard, since Weftline retries failed steps automatically. Priya has already ported the sweep job to staging; please verify its schedule matches the legacy crontab exactly before cutover. Do not disable the old crons until two clean staging runs complete. The verified staging run is recorded under the token below.

build token for tawif-bahip: htk31_68bba16e1afabfef4ecc69408c06f16